Jiepang Isn’t China’s Foursquare Wannabe Anymore

Two years ago we started asking, Are Chinese still checking-in? (I can’t believe it’s been two years.)  Those hyped check-in apps, unsurprisingly, disappeared one by one. It was believed then that location check-in would be a must-have feature with almost all social services and the standalone couldn’t work out. Jiepang, to my surprise, has been […]